The Phoenicians came in 1100 BC, followed by Carthaginians, Romans, Vandals, Visigoths and Moors. It was not until 1492, when the Catholic … See more The region of Madrid has quite a dry climate. Most rain falls in autumn and spring. The winters are cold because it is so high up, and sometimes there is snow. The summers are … See more There are a lot of very big and important art museums in Madrid. The most famous ones are the Prado Museum, the Queen Sofia Museum, and the Thyssen-Bornemisza museum. These show off paintings, sculptures, … See more Spain's Royal Palace is in Madrid. It is one of the largest palaces in all of Western Europe. WebFeb 24, 2024 · With an area of 505,990 sq. km, Spain is the largest country in Southern Europe and the 4 th largest country in the continent of Europe. It is also the 2 nd largest country in Western Europe and EU. Spain has a population of over 47 million, making it the 6 th most populous country in Europe and the 4 th most populous country in EU.
